How Construction Debris Affects Windshields
Urban construction zones generate more than visible rubble. Cutting concrete, drilling, grinding, and demolition release microscopic particles into the air. Trucks entering and exiting sites can also carry gravel and dust onto nearby roads.
When vehicles travel through these areas, especially at city speeds, windshields are constantly exposed to:
Fine concrete dust
Small stone fragments
Metallic particles
Road grit displaced by heavy equipment
Most of this debris doesn’t cause immediate visible damage. Instead, it creates minor surface pitting or tiny impact points. Over time, these can develop into micro-fractures — small structural weaknesses within the glass.
Unlike obvious chips, micro-fractures are often subtle and easy to ignore.
What Are Windshield Micro-Fractures?
A windshield is made of laminated safety glass — two layers of glass bonded with a plastic interlayer. When small debris strikes the surface, it may not penetrate fully but can weaken the outer layer.
Micro-fractures are:
Very small cracks near the glass surface
Often located at edges or impact points
Difficult to see without proper lighting
Likely to spread under stress

Why Micro-Fractures Spread in Toronto’s Climate
Toronto’s temperature swings are a major factor. In winter, glass contracts. In summer heat, it expands. Rapid changes — especially freeze-thaw cycles — put pressure on weakened areas.
A minor fracture that formed during spring construction activity can expand quickly when:
Temperatures drop below freezing
Defrosters create rapid internal heating
Direct summer sun heats the windshield
Heavy rain infiltrates small surface damage
This is why early inspection matters. What begins as surface pitting from urban driving hazards can turn into a larger crack requiring full replacement.
Modern Vehicles and ADAS: Why Early Repair Is More Important in 2026
Many vehicles on Toronto roads now include Advanced Driver Assistance Systems (ADAS). Cameras and sensors mounted behind the windshield support features such as:
Lane departure warning
Forward collision alerts
Adaptive cruise control
Even small distortions in the glass can affect how these systems interpret road markings and vehicle spacing.
A spreading crack near the sensor area doesn’t just affect visibility — it can impact calibration accuracy. When a windshield requires replacement, proper ADAS recalibration becomes essential to restore system precision.
Addressing small damage early often avoids larger complications.

Practical Steps for Toronto Drivers
While it’s impossible to avoid every construction corridor, drivers can reduce risk by:
1. Increasing Following Distance Near Construction Trucks
Heavy trucks may release small debris. Leaving extra space reduces direct impact risk.
2. Avoiding Sudden Temperature Changes
On very cold days, allow gradual cabin warming before blasting defrosters at full heat.
3. Cleaning Windshields Properly
Fine dust can cause micro-abrasions if wiped dry. Rinse before using wipers when possible.
4. Inspecting Small Chips Early
If you notice a tiny mark, have it assessed before it spreads. Many drivers search for options like windshield chip repair in Toronto once damage becomes visible — but earlier evaluation often prevents escalation.
5. Monitoring Sensor Performance
If lane assist or forward collision alerts behave inconsistently, glass distortion could be a contributing factor.
